How to Relieve Joint Pains for Your Dog
As dogs age, they may suffer from degenerative joint disease. Most experience severe cartilage thinning, weakening the bone beneath it. This causes their joints to lose their dexterity as they age, more often than not making the joints uncomfortable and painful.
If your elderly dog has trouble rising from their spot or starts limping as they walk, they are likely suffering from joint pain. Don’t let them experience prolonged pain. Be sure to follow these steps to help relieve your dog’s joint pain:
1. Take them to the veterinarian.
Be sure to take them to a specialist once you start seeing your dog with signs of degenerative joint disease. Your dog’s veterinarian may recommend different options to treat their condition, such as medications, joint care supplements, and other non-invasive procedures.

3. Manage their weight.
Degenerative joint disorder may be more difficult and uncomfortable for dogs who are obese. The added weight causes strain on their joints, making it more painful and difficult for them to move. Ask your dog’s veterinarian for weight management advice to keep your dog healthy.
